It looks to me like hdisk4 is saturated with IO. What's on it? DB? Logs? Disk storage
pool? Sequential storage? One big conglomeration of everything?
You don't say what the storage server is. Maybe it could use more cache.
One of the problems with SANs is that AIX still sees them as simple disk devices, and
therefore the serializations that apply to real disks are still used.
If hdisk4 is really big, it may be useful to redefine it as several smaller disks and
use standard AIX facilities like striping to increase the number of concurrent IOs.
You could also separate your database/log/disk storagepools into several TSM volumes
on different disks.
These days, a lot of shops make everything RAID5 without thinking about it. I'd
debate whether RAID5 is useful for TSM diskpools. I'm an old mainframer with DB2
experience, and there the trick was always to access your disks sequentially where
possible. The physics hasn't changed and RAID5 scatters your stuff all over the disks
turning sequential access into random access. AIX will do smart read aheads were it
detects sequential access and surely a migration is sequential in nature. Can anyone
with knowledge comment on TSM database access patterns? If these are often sequential
event the DB might be better off on JBOD disk.
OK. so once you've got your data placement organized, run your test again.
If its still unacceptable, check the archives for tips about database buffering.

>>> Chuck Lam <[EMAIL PROTECTED]> 11/07/2001 9:46:30 >>>
Server: M80 running AIX 4.3.3, 4GB RAM, 768MB ps
DiskStoragePool, Rlog, & Database on all on a
SAN via fibre channel connection.
TSM version: 4.1
This is a newly configured system. We are conducting
tests on it. When we tried to do a few backups by
themselves, they seemed to get done pretty fast.
However, when we had 4 migration processes and a
couple of backups going at the same time, everything
slowed down to a halt. According to my client, his
backup transfer speed was about 100MB per minute. Can
anyone give me some suggestions to improve the
performance? I have attached the 'topas' reading of
this server.
